Growth and immune food for discus
Discus Probiotic Granules is the growth food without dyes and preservatives consisting of soft granules for all discus fish.
The balanced composition includes krill rich in minerals, color enhancing astaxanthin from Haematococcus algae as well as the probiotic Bacillus velezensis (formerly B. subtilis), recommended by the EFSA (European Food Safety Authority), for use in ornamental fish food to support growth and food utilization. The optimized utilization of the food sustainably supports the quick, balanced development of the fish and reduces water pollution. The intestinal flora stabilizer furthermore strengthens the immune system of the animals and ensures that disease-causing pathogens are fended off.
